Salisu Isihak emerges FEL-Nigeria chair

Mr. Salisu Isihak

Mr. Salisu Isihak has been appointed as chairman of the executive members of the Future Energy Leaders (FEL-Nigeria), an initiative of the World Energy Council (WEC).

The appointment which takes effect from 1st January 2020 is for a period of two years.

Also appointed in the executive team are: Mrs. Safiyya Lawal Atiku as Vice Chairman, Mr. Mustapha Danjuma Ali as Secretary, Mr. Chimaobi Nna as Public Relations Officer and Mr. Uduak Akpan as Member Services and Mobilisation.

Speaking at the inauguration ceremony in Abuja, the chairman of the Nigerian National Committee of the World Energy Council (NNC-WEC) Prof. Abubakar Sani Sambo said the FEL was established to enable the WEC ensure that youths are kept abreast of energy matters.

The WEC, founded in 1923, is an official UN-accredited non-governmental organisation and strategic partner with other leading energy related organisation.

Nigeria got enlisted into the WEC as member state, known to be Nigerian National Committee (NNC) on the 6th day of April 1960.

The NNC-WEC participates in the activities of the World Energy Council with the view to among other things advice the federal government energy policy formulation and implementation.

Prof. Sambo who was represented by Dr. Ismaila Haliru Zarma of the Energy Commission of Nigeria added that since the establishment of FEL-Nigeria, chapter in 2010, the country has participated in WEC major events in various countries of the world.
